Soil-Structure Interaction of Tunnel Excavation Beneath Existing Buried Pipeline abstract

An increasing number of tunnels are constructed below existing pipelines due to rapid development of urban cities which result in closer and closer pipe-tunnel spacing. However, this soil-pipe-tunnel interaction problem attracts relatively little research attention and most previous research work on this problem simplified the tunnelling process as a two-dimensional problem. In addition, systematic studies on the effect of pipe-tunnel spacing on pipeline response are not available. In this study, a series of three-dimensional finite element analysis are conducted to simulate tunnel excavation beneath a perpendicularly crossing buried pipeline. This parametric study aims at investigating the effect of tunnel-pipe distance on the response of the pipe. Computed results are presented and discussed in terms of ground surface settlement trough, deformation of pipeline, bending moment induced on pipeline and plastic strain developed around tunnel and pipeline due to tunnelling.
